Ordinals
beta
Sat 1265874593762014
decimal
296349.2093762014
degree
0°86349′2013″2093762014‴
percentile
60.27974262640365%
name
ewphrxqgbbn
cycle
0
epoch
1
period
146
block
296349
offset
2093762014
timestamp
2014-04-17 16:58:55 UTC
rarity
common
prev
next